g People between the ages of 65 and 70 were studied to see if those who exercise more were healthier. One measure of health was
liubo4ka [24]

Answer:

If the person selected had high blood pressure, the probability that he or she did not exercise is P=0.643.

Step-by-step explanation:

We have a group of people between agss of 65 and 70.

They are divided in two groups regarding their amount of exercise: "none", "moderate" and "high".

The response variable is blood pressure, that was categorized as "normal"or "high".

Then,  we have the frequencies table as:

Amount of exercise          None    Moderate    High

Blood pressure High          54              23            7

Blood pressure Normal      86              76            32

We have to calculate the probability that, given that the person had high blood pressure, he or she did not exercise.

If the person had high blood pressure, it can be of the any of the 3 groups of exercise amount. There are 54 people with high blood pressure that did not exercise, 23 that did moderate amount of exercise, and 7 that did a high amount.

Then, the probability can be calculated dividing the amount of people that had high blood pressure and did not exercise, by all the people that have high blood pressure (regarding the amount of exercise):

P(N | HP)=\dfrac{54}{54+23+7}=\dfrac{54}{84}=0.643

If the person selected had high blood pressure, the probability that he or she did not exercise is P=0.643.
